I'm not sure how many people will remember these guys but there is a country music band called "The Confederate Railroad" who were about the biggest thing around, back in the late 80's and early 90's. They had songs like "Trashy Women", "Jesus and Momma", "Daddy Never Was The Cadillac Kind", "Queen of Memphis", and many more. They sold about 6 million records. However, once things started getting "politically correct" many of the DJ's stopped playing "Confederate Railroad" records, even though there is not a racist bone in any of these guys bodies. The Confederate Railroad was actually, originally one of the organizations who helped slaves get out of the south before and during the Civil War and these guys named their band after it.
